Automotive leather is not the same as furniture leather. Almost all of it is pigmented and coated with a protective urethane layer, and when people talk about leather cracking or fading, what has usually failed is that coating rather than the hide underneath.
What actually damages it
- Harsh alkaline cleaners, which break down the protective coating
- Solvents and alcohol-based products, which dry and embrittle it
- Aggressive brushing, which abrades the finish
- Heat and UV, which is why leather in a car ages faster than leather in a house
- Dye transfer from dark denim, which is very hard to reverse once it has set
The safe routine
- Vacuum first, including seams and perforations, so you are not grinding grit into the surface
- Use a leather-specific wipe or a pH-balanced leather cleaner
- Work one panel at a time and do not let the surface stay wet
- Wipe with a clean, barely damp microfibre to lift residue
- Dry with a second microfibre
Perforated leather needs particular care. Never apply liquid heavily to it, because anything that goes through the holes sits in the foam beneath and cannot be removed.

Conditioning: less than you think
Because most car leather is coated, conditioner cannot soak into the hide. What it actually does is leave a protective layer on the surface and improve feel. That is worthwhile, but two or three times a year is plenty. Monthly conditioning simply builds residue.
Prevention beats restoration
Once the coating has worn through and colour has gone, cleaning will not bring it back. The high-wear areas are the driver’s outer bolster and the seat base edge, both from getting in and out. Keeping those areas clean and protected is far cheaper than repairing them later.
Telling coated leather from the rest
Almost all modern car leather is pigmented and coated, which is the good news: it is relatively robust and cleans easily. Some premium cars use semi-aniline leather with a much thinner finish, which is softer, more natural-looking and considerably less forgiving.
A simple test is a drop of water on an inconspicuous area. On coated leather it beads and sits. If it darkens the surface and soaks in within a few seconds, the finish is thin or worn, and you should use a gentler product and far less moisture.
Perforated and ventilated seats
Perforated leather covers seat ventilation and is the most common place for expensive mistakes. Any liquid that goes through a perforation reaches the foam beneath, where it cannot be removed, and in a ventilated seat it can reach a fan.
- Never spray product directly at perforated areas
- Apply to the cloth, and use the cloth almost dry
- Wipe across the perforations, not in circles over them
- Dry immediately rather than letting anything sit
Repairing versus replacing
Light colour loss on a bolster can be re-pigmented by a mobile leather specialist for a fraction of a retrim, and the result on a coated leather is usually very good. Cracking that has gone through into the hide cannot be repaired convincingly.
The economics are worth knowing: a specialist repair on one bolster typically costs less than a set of seat covers and keeps the car original. Full retrim of a seat is usually only sensible on a car worth preserving.
Frequently asked questions
Can I use the same wipes on leather and plastic?
Only if they are specifically labelled as safe for leather. A general interior wipe is usually too alkaline for a leather coating.
How do I remove blue jean dye from a light leather seat?
Act quickly with a dedicated leather cleaner. Dye that has been in place for months has usually migrated into the coating and needs professional attention.
